If Punk'd plays on unsuspecting celebrities, Game Show in My Head brings hidden camera gags to the unsuspecting public. The latest production from Ashton Kutcher's production company sends contestants out to the streets to create fabricated situations with unwitting passersby — all directed by host Joe Rogan, who gives on-the-spot directions for each gag through a hidden earpiece.
Rogan, who got his reality hosting feet wet with Fear Factor, talked to TVGuide.com about his new show (Saturdays on CBS, 8 pm/ET). The comic and former martial arts competitor opened up about what Game Show is like, what drew him to another reality competition series and what lines shouldn't be crossed in a hidden camera scenario.
